Description

The Department of Health and Human Services intends to negotiate on a sole source basis with Association of the Schools and Programs of Public Health Background The Office of the Surgeon General will order a journal supplement for Public Health Reports from the Association of Schools and Programs of Public Health (ASPPH) entitled � Scientific Foundations of the Dietary Guidelines for Americans 2025-2020: Chapter Perspectives and Research Priorities.� This will be a supplemental print and online issue Public Health Reports (PHR), which is the official journal of the Office of the Surgeon General and the USPHS. Scope of Work Public Health Reports is published through a partnership with the Association of the Schools and Programs of Public Health (ASPPH). ASPPH holds the contract for publishing with Sage Publications. To order a supplemental issue of Public Health Reports, we must work with ASPPH and the existing contract they have for publishing. Responses The proposed acquisition action is for items and services for which the Government intends to solicit and negotiate with only one source under the authority of FAR 13.501.
